Functions
Voltage-sensitive calcium channels (VSCC) mediate the entry of calcium ions into excitable cells and are also involved in a variety of calcium-dependent processes, including muscle contraction, hormone or neurotransmitter release, gene expression, cell motility, cell division and cell death. The isoform alpha-1A gives rise to P and/or Q-type calcium currents. P/Q-type calcium channels belong to the high-voltage activated (HVA) group and are specifically blocked by the spider omega-agatoxin-IVA (AC P54282) . They are however insensitive to dihydropyridines (DHP). [View more on UniProt]
